It is Spanish for "What is for dinner".

Though note that it is normally said "Que hay para la cena?"

What is no hay de que in spanish?

No hay de que. Literally, it means, "there is not of that," or, "Nothing to it." It's a more polite Spanish way to say de nada, (of nothing) which is a way of saying, "You're welcome."
